Amazon - Business Analyst - Personal Computing & Office Products Category Team (2-6 yrs)

Bangalore Job Code: 879238

DESCRIPTION

Are you customer obsessed, flexible, smart and analytical, strategic yet execution focused and passionate about e-commerce? Are you an experienced, entrepreneurial leader with a strong work ethic? If yes, this opportunity will appeal to you.

Amazon is looking for a Business Analyst for the Personal Computing & Office products (PC & OP) category team.

We are looking for customer obsessed, data driven entrepreneurs to join our growing team. Solve some of the hardest problems for our customers. If you want operate at start up speed, solve some of the hardest problems and build a service which customers love, Amazon.in might just be the place for you.

The Business Analyst is responsible for driving deep insights about PC&OP business area and driving continuous improvement using the analysis. The person should have a detailed understanding of a business requirement or the ability to quickly get to the root cause of a particular business issue, and draft solutions to meet requirements or resolve the root problems.

Some of the key result areas include, but not limited to:

- Work closely with business managers and stakeholders to understand business issues and recommend solutions to ensure business questions are properly answered

- Understand trends related to Amazon business and recommend strategies to stakeholders to help drive business growth. Reporting of key insight trends, using statistical rigor to simplify and inform the larger team of noteworthy story lines. Respond with urgency to high priority requests from senior business leaders.

- Identify, develop, manage, and execute analyses to uncover areas of opportunity and present written business recommendations that will help shape the direction of the business.

- Own the design, development, and maintenance of ongoing metrics, reports, analyses, dashboards, etc. to drive key business decisions. Ensure data accuracy by validating data for new and existing tools. Learn and understand a broad range of Amazons data resources and know how, when, and which to use and which not to use.

The ideal candidate actively seeks to understand Amazons core business values and initiatives, and translates those into everyday practices.

Basic Qualifications

- Bachelor's degree required. BE is preferred.

- 2 - 5 years of work experience with at least 2 years of experience working in a similar role

- Exposure to data mining tools like SQL ,SAS, SPSS etc

- Deadline driven, team player, with strong customer focus

- Outstanding analytical, problem solving, and organizational skills

- Must be detail-oriented with a demonstrated ability to self-motivate and follow through on issues

- Experience in a highly analytical, results-oriented environment with cross functional interactions. Strong analytical, mediation and problem resolution skills.

- Excellent written and oral communication skills.

- Attention to detail and capability to work on multiple projects in parallel
